Course Details

• Fundamentals of Physics
• High-Tech Engineering Principles
• Quantum Mechanics and Electromagnetism
• High-Speed Digital Electronics
• Applied Optics and Photonics
• Solid State Physics and Semiconductor Devices
• Advanced Thermodynamics and Heat Transfer
• Computational Physics and Numerical Methods
• Mechatronics and Robotics
• Material Science and Nanotechnology

Career Path

In the high-tech engineering physics field, there's a strong demand for professionals with a solid understanding of the physical world, mathematics, and modern engineering tools. This undergraduate certificate program prepares students for various roles in the UK job market, including: 1. **Software Engineer**: With a strong background in physics and mathematics, graduates can develop software for simulation, modeling, and data analysis, making them highly sought after in industries like aerospace, energy, and IT services. 2. **Data Scientist**: As data-driven decision-making becomes increasingly important, physics graduates can leverage their analytical skills and knowledge to extract insights from complex datasets and solve real-world problems. 3. **Electrical Engineer**: With a focus on high-tech applications, students can explore the design and implementation of electrical systems, preparing them for roles in industries like telecommunications, electronics, and power generation. 4. **Mechanical Engineer**: By combining physics principles with engineering techniques, graduates can contribute to the design and optimization of mechanical systems, including those found in automotive, manufacturing, and energy industries. 5. **Aerospace Engineer**: This program provides students with a foundation in physics and engineering, enabling them to excel in the design and development of aircraft, spacecraft, and other aerospace systems. In the ever-evolving high-tech landscape, this undergraduate certificate program offers students a versatile skill set and a competitive edge in the UK job market.
